How much does it cost to rent an apartment in 55406?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| 55406 Studio Apartments | $1,169 | $750 | $2,006 |
| 55406 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,494 | $850 | $3,723 |
| 55406 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,982 | $796 | $5,871 |
| 55406 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,350 | $1,700 | $3,172 |
| 55406 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,300 | $2,300 | $2,300 |

Frequently Asked Questions about the 55406 ZIP Code
How much are Studio apartments in 55406?
There are currently 122 Studio Apartments in 55406 with rent ranges from $750 to $2,006 with an average price of $1,169.
What is the current price range for One Bedroom 55406 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in 55406 ranges from $850 to $3,723 with an average monthly rent of $1,494.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in 55406 c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in 55406 range from $796 to $5,871.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,982.
How expensive are 55406 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 18 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in 55406 on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,700 to $3,172 - averaging $2,350 for the location.
